What are the differences between semantic and non-semantic HTML?
Semantic HTML uses meaningful tags that describe the content, like <article> or <header>, while non-semantic HTML uses generic tags like <div> or <span>.
Can you give me examples of semantic HTML tags?
Sure! Examples of semantic HTML tags include <section>, <nav>, <footer>, and <aside>. These tags provide context to the content.
Why is semantic HTML important for accessibility?
Semantic HTML improves accessibility by helping screen readers and other assistive technologies understand the structure and meaning of the content.
Does using semantic HTML affect SEO?
Yes, using semantic HTML can positively impact SEO as search engines better understand the content and context of your pages.
